Not much is known about Hisoka's history, usually because he is simply not interested in his past and deems his present of strong opponents worthy. In the manga, he ends nearly every sentence with a suit symbol. Throughout the series, he manifested in his wearing of shoes for "women" and uses an alluring and seductive speech style typically reserved for females in Japanese. Hisoka is also shown to be highly manipulative, designing, crafty, and a deceitful magician. Despite his lust to fight strong opponents, he knows his limit since he didn't try to attack Netero when he left his guard down or stated that fighting Chrollo Lucilfer is actually too much for him to handle. In a way, he is more amoral than evil, despite his sociopathic and malevolent nature. He kills people regardless of age or sex, but only those that he deems "unworthy". While he does like Gon, Killua, and many others, he has stated that for him, what is valuable one day could easily become trash the next, and he will not hesitate to kill anyone should they not meet his standards. He has an insane blood-lust and enjoys fighting strong opponents. Hisoka is portrayed as a cocky, boastful, hedonistic, and self-serving man. His attire is usually adorned with various suit symbols on the front and back torso, and he changes outfits in each story arc. He has golden-yellow eyes which seem to be giving out an eerie look most of the time. On his face, he paints his left cheek a fuchsia star and his right cheek a green teardrop.
